On 12/30/17 17:37, Martijn van Duren wrote:
> Anyone willing to comment on this?
> 
> On 12/18/17 23:00, Martijn van Duren wrote:
>> Hello tech@,
>>
>> I got a bit annoyed by the fact that it isn't clear what the current
>> ordering is for states. I'm not very familiar with systat, so I might
>> have missed something obvious.
>>
>> Since there was no obvious room available for always printing the
>> active ordering and very few fields do support ordering I added a new
>> keyword to the "global" command interpreter: "order".
>> This is similar to "help", but shows the available orderings for
>> the current view. It also adds the corresponding hotkey for every
>> ordering and highlights the current active ordering. I also added
>> a caret to the active ordering name if the sortdir is reverse.
>>
>> I also noticed via this diff that pcache has ordering options. These
>> are not documented and don't seem to do much. For now I decided to
>> document them, but maybe it's better to just remove the option
>> altogether?
>>
>> Feedback?
>>
>> martijn@
>>
